WebDistribution Fitting. This package provides methods to fit a distribution to a given set of samples. Generally, one may write. d = fit(D, x) This statement fits a distribution of type … WebThe Histogram type represents data that has been tabulated into intervals (known as bins) along the real line, or in higher dimensions, over the real plane. Histograms can be fitted to data using the fit method. StatsBase.fit — Method. fit (Histogram, data [, weight] [, edges]; closed=:right, nbins)
